The Bosch Rexroth VT 5041-3X/2-0 (R901263598) is a sophisticated control card designed for precision management of SYDFE-type systems. This analog control electronics card, in Eurocard format, facilitates the regulation of both pressure and swivel angle without power limitation and includes a display for monitoring the swivel angle. It integrates seamlessly with external SYDFE system control electronics and operates on a supply voltage of VDC. The card boasts dual command value inputs for pressure and swivel angle, complemented by a standard optional power limitation feature. It utilizes a pressure transducer to measure actual pressure values and a position transducer to gauge the swivel angle. These measurements are processed through amplifiers and compared with command values to ensure accurate system operation. The minimum value generator ensures that the appropriate controller is activated according to the operating point required. Additionally, the VT 5041-3X/2-0 card includes an optional power limitation that can be activated internally or externally, ensuring optimal performance by limiting swivel angles when necessary. The valve spool's position is accurately detected by an inductive position transducer and controlled through a self-timing power output stage which manages the proportional solenoid of the valve. A fault message output signals errors by applying a low-active voltage, triggering an Err. LED flash. This feature allows for quick diagnosis and response to issues such as internal voltage supply errors, excessive system pressure, or cable breaks. The electronics can be configured to deenergize in error cases, causing the pump to revert to its initial position until the error is acknowledged via an enable signal reset. This control card also offers adjustable pressure controller circuitry suitable for different hydraulic fluid volumes, differential amplifier inputs for enhanced signal processing, reverse polarity protection for voltage supply, LED indicators for operational status, and an optional display instrument for real-time swivel angle monitoring. It provides comprehensive control capabilities essential for advanced hydraulic applications requiring precise motion regulation and system safety features.

The analog control electronics VT5041-3X/... is designed as insertion card in euro format. It is provided with a command value input each for pressure and swivel angle [1] as a standard (optional power limitation). The actual pressure value is measured with a pressure transducer. The position transducer at the pump measures the actual swivel angle value. The measured actual values are processed in amplifier [2] and [3] and compared with the provided command values. The minimum value generator [4] controls that only controller [6] or [10] which is allocated to the requested operating point is automatically activated. The output signal of the minimum value generator [4] becomes the command value for the valve control loop. The optionally available power limitation is automatically activated by the provision of a suitable command value. The power command value can be provided internally or externally. If necessary, it limits the swivel angle command value by means of a minimum value generator [5]. The resulting swivel angle command value can be measured at socket 7.
The actual valve value (position of the valve spool) is measured with an inductive position transducer. An oscillator/demodulator switch [7] enhances the signal. The control deviation is generated and processed in the controller for the valve spool position [8]. The output signal of the valve controller [8] forms the command value for the self-timing power output stage [9] which controls the proportional solenoid of the valve.
The control electronics is equipped with a fault message output where a voltage of 0 V is applied in an error case (= low-active). At the same time, the "Err." LED flashes. Depending on the jumper J1 configuration, the valve output stage can be de-energized in case of an error message.
Causes for fault messages:
Error in the internal voltage supply The actual pressure value is greater than the admissible system pressure (socket 2: pact > 11.5 V) No enable signal at port 26c Cable break or range of the swivel angle return exceeded Cable break or range of the valve spool return exceeded Cable break "pressure transducer" (for adjustments 4...20 mA, 0.5...5 V and 1...10 V) Control error (control difference x controller amplification) is greater than 4 V (40 %) for more than 1 secondIn an error case, the electronics can be configured so that the output stage is de-energized and the valve spool is pressed to its mechanical end position. This causes the pump to swivel back. The error can only be acknowledged by resetting the enable signal.
